Former Manchester United, Leicester City and Torquay United manager Frank O'Farrell has died at the age of 94.
O'Farrell was chosen by legendary United boss Sir Matt Busby to replace him at Old Trafford in 1971, but was sacked after 18 months.
A former West Ham and Preston North End player, he was capped nine times by the Republic of Ireland.
